WebDec 6, 2024 · Among 92 patients (mean age, 63.9±8.8 years; 79% women) receiving prednisolone or placebo, 42 patients in each group completed the trial. The mean change from baseline to week 6 in VAS finger pain was -21.5±21.7 in the prednisolone group compared with -5.2±24.3 in the placebo group (mean group difference, -16.5).

WebAug 5, 2024 · Steroids affect your metabolism and how your body deposits fat. This can increase your appetite, leading to weight gain, and in particular lead to extra deposits of fat in your abdomen. Self-care tips: Watch your calories and exercise regularly to try to prevent excessive weight gain. But don't let weight gain damage your self-esteem.
